LAS VEGAS -

Carfax announced this weekend at the NADA Convention & Expo that MAXDigital has broadened its partnership with the vehicle history report provider.

The enhancements include a wider array of information provided to dealers through MAXDigtal’s inventory management platform. So, things such as reported accidents, number of owners and open recalls, for instance, will appear instantly on screen on cars listed in the platform.

Another element to the expanded partnership is designed to save users time. When a Carfax dealer enters a vehicle into the MAXDigital inventory management platform, it automatically runs a Carfax Report.
